ARM: vexpress: Add Device Tree for V2P-CA15_CA7 core tile
This patch adds Device Tree file for the CoreTile Express A15x2 A7x3 (V2P-CA15_CA7). Note that the A7 cpu nodes are commented out, as the big.LITTLE-relevant patches are not upstreamed yet. Till this time one can use the board with two A15 cores only, keeping the A7s in reset by adding the following setting to the board.txt file in Versatile Express configuration tree: SCC: 0x018 0x00001FFF Signed-off-by: Pawel Moll <pawel.moll@arm.com>
